Address

NhpHXJphF3U2RXDTggdCseBgCb2V4nz9Ri

0 XNA

Confirmed
Total Received119.68277294 XNA
Total Sent119.68277294 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NhpHXJphF3U2RXDTggdCseBgCb2V4nz9Ri119.68277294 XNA
 
 
NhpHXJphF3U2RXDTggdCseBgCb2V4nz9Ri119.68277294 XNA